A son of Heinrich Ludwig Wilhelm and Edith H. Norton Reusswig, Sr. He Graduated from Amherst College, Class of 1926
On December 27, 1929 he married Sarah Havens Parshall

Utica Observer Dispatch Thursday June 29,1978
E.NORTON REUSSWIG
ALBANY--E. Norton Reusswig, 79, of 420 Sand Creek Road., Colonie, died June 28 at his home after an extended illness. He lived in Utica from 1909 until 1921. Mr. Reusswig was on the board of Trustees of the Les Trade Brothers Food Brokers in New York City from 1921 until 1962. He was President of that firm from 1960 - 1962. During World War 2 he was chief procurement specialist with the Office of Quartermaster General, and received the Exceptional Civilian Service Decoration. In 1947 until his retirement in 1967, he was a member of the National Food Brokers Association and was national president in 1953 and chairman of the board from 1957-1967. In 1955, he was selected to serve on the social advisory committee by Ezra Benson, Secretary of Agriculture for research and retailing, wholesaling and food distribution. In 1960, he was president of the New York City Association of Food Distributors.
He is survived by his wife, Sarah Parsell; one daughter, Miss Christine Ann of Colonie, one son William N. Reusswig, Glenmont; one sister, Mrs. Bryan Battey of Washington, D.C.; also three grandchildren.
Memorial Services will be held Thursday, July 6,1978 in the Chapel of the All Saints Episcopal Church, Glenrock, New Jersey. Arrangements by Zwack & Sons Funeral Home, Albany, NY.
